Fertilization is necessary for promoting healthy plant development, dynamic foliage, and robust root systems. A balanced supply of nutrients-- mostly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- is needed to support various plant functions, from leaf advancement to blooming and tension tolerance. Soil testing assists figure out particular shortages and guide fertilization methods. Fertilizer application can be granular, liquid, slow-release, or organic, depending on plant requirements, soil conditions, and ecological considerations. Timing and dosage are critical to prevent over-fertilization, nutrient overflow, or plant damage. Seasonal scheduling guarantees plants receive nutrients when they are most needed, supporting peak growth periods. Regular fertilization enhances plant strength versus pests, diseases, and environmental stress factors. A well-nourished landscape keeps visual appeal and long-term health, taking full advantage of the return on upkeep efforts
